cataCXium® A is commonly used as a catalyst in cross-coupling reactions, such as Suzuki and Sonogashira reactions. [1] [2]

Applicazioni

cataCXium® A or di-adamantylalkylphosphine is a bulky and electron-rich phosphine ligand that is highly effective for palladium catalyzed cross-coupling reactions such as Heck and Suzuki coupling,[3] Buchwald-Hartwig amination of aryl chlorides,[4] and α-arylation reactions of ketones.

Other applications:
  • palladium-catalyzed carbonylation of aryl and heteroaryl halides[5][6][7][8][9]
  • palladium-catalyzed synthesis of (hetero)aromatic nitriles[10]
  • palladium-catalyzed aminocarbonylation of aryl halides[11]

Caratteristiche e vantaggi

  • Mild reaction condition
  • Low catalyst loading
  • High yield and turn over number

  1. How can I determine the shelf life / expiration / retest date of this product?

    1 answer
    1. If this product has an expiration or retest date, it will be shown on the Certificate of Analysis (COA, CofA). If there is no retest or expiration date listed on the product's COA, we do not have suitable stability data to determine a shelf life. For these products, the only date on the COA will be the release date; a retest, expiration, or use-by-date will not be displayed.
      For all products, we recommend handling per defined conditions as printed in our product literature and website product descriptions. We recommend that products should be routinely inspected by customers to ensure they perform as expected.
      For products without retest or expiration dates, our standard warranty of 1 year from the date of shipment is applicable.

  2. How is shipping temperature determined? And how is it related to the product storage temperature?

    1 answer
    1. Products may be shipped at a different temperature than the recommended long-term storage temperature. If the product quality is sensitive to short-term exposure to conditions other than the recommended long-term storage, it will be shipped on wet or dry-ice. If the product quality is NOT affected by short-term exposure to conditions other than the recommended long-term storage, it will be shipped at ambient temperature. As shipping routes are configured for minimum transit times, shipping at ambient temperature helps control shipping costs for our customers.
